Background: The Supercapsular Percutaneously-Assisted Total Hip (SuperPATH) approach is a minimally invasive approach for total hip arthroplasty. It has been reported to show earlier mobilization, better gait kinematics, and short hospital length of stay. Our primary objective was to compare functional tests of timed up and go and timed stair climb preoperatively, at discharge, 2 weeks, and 6 weeks postoperatively. Secondary objectives included the return to function in weeks, Oxford hip scores, visual analog scale, narcotic utilization, perioperative outcomes, and radiographic component positions. Methods: Forty-six patients were randomized into two groups on the surgery day: the SuperPATH group (25 patients) and the Posterior group (20 patients).
